Davidson Investment Advisors Has $23 Million Stock Holdings in Arista Networks, Inc. (NYSE:ANET)

Arista Networks logo with Computer and Technology background

Davidson Investment Advisors lessened its stake in Arista Networks, Inc. (NYSE:ANET - Free Report) by 1.3%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 296,875 shares of the technology company's stock after selling 3,790 shares during the period. Davidson Investment Advisors' holdings in Arista Networks were worth $23,002,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Arista Networks (NYSE:ANET -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, May 6th. The technology company reported $0.65 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.59 by $0.06. The business had revenue of $2 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.97 billion. Arista Networks had a net margin of 40.72% and a return on equity of 30.48%. Arista Networks's revenue for the quarter was up 27.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.50 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ts expect that Arista Networks, Inc. will post 2.2 earnings per share for the current year.

Arista Networks announced that its board has approved a share repurchase program on Tuesday, May 6th that allows the company to buyback $1.50 billion in shares. This buyback authorization allows the technology company to reacquire up to 1.3% of its shares through open market purchases. About Arista Networks

(Free Report)

Arista Networks, Inc engages in the development, marketing, and sale of data-driven, client to cloud networking solutions for data center, campus, and routing environments in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ia-Pacific. Its cloud networking solutions consist of Extensible Operating System (EOS), a publish-subscribe state-sharing networking operating system offered in combination with a set of network applications.
